He was Australia’s godfather of rock and roll, who discovered Kylie Minogue and pioneered the live music scene.

The entertainment industry remains in shock at the death of Michael Gudinski, aged 68, who is being remembered as man “renowned for his loyalty,” and his “ability to achieve the unachievable against unsurmountable odds”.

From touring the world’s most famous acts to quiet moments inside his office, this is Gudinski’s incredible life captured in photos, from his family life to running the Mushroom Group and Frontier Touring empire.
